Management of ECG Findings: Sinus Bradycardia, Left Atrial Enlargement, Right Ventricular Conduction Delay, and Anterior Ischemia
The patient with sinus bradycardia, left atrial enlargement, right ventricular conduction delay, and ST-T wave abnormalities suggestive of anterior ischemia requires immediate cardiac evaluation with echocardiography and consideration for coronary angiography to assess for underlying ischemic heart disease.
Initial Assessment and Diagnostic Approach
Evaluate Hemodynamic Stability
- Check for symptoms associated with bradycardia (dizziness, syncope, fatigue)
- Assess vital signs including blood pressure
- Determine if the patient is symptomatic from the bradycardia (hypotension, altered mental status)
Immediate ECG Interpretation
Sinus bradycardia with marked sinus arrhythmia
- Heart rate < 50 bpm with variable R-R intervals
- May be benign or pathological depending on symptoms 1
Left atrial enlargement
Rightward axis and RSR' pattern in V1
- Consistent with right ventricular conduction delay (RBBB or incomplete RBBB) 1
- May be associated with structural heart disease or may be an isolated finding
ST & T wave abnormality suggesting anterior ischemia
- Requires urgent evaluation for acute coronary syndrome
- May represent acute myocardial infarction requiring immediate intervention 1
Diagnostic Testing
Immediate Testing
Echocardiography (Class I recommendation)
- Assess left atrial size to confirm enlargement
- Evaluate for structural heart disease, valvular abnormalities, and wall motion abnormalities
- Assess left ventricular function 1
Cardiac biomarkers
- Obtain troponin levels to evaluate for myocardial injury
- Serial measurements may be necessary 4
Secondary Testing (Based on Initial Findings)
Coronary angiography
- Consider urgent coronary angiography if ST-T wave changes suggest acute ischemia, especially with positive cardiac biomarkers 1
Extended cardiac monitoring
- 24-48 hour Holter monitoring or event recorder to assess for intermittent conduction abnormalities or arrhythmias 1
Exercise stress testing
- If stable, to evaluate for inducible ischemia and chronotropic competence 1
Cardiac MRI
- Consider if suspicion for cardiomyopathy, myocarditis, or infiltrative disease 1

Special Considerations and Pitfalls
Important Caveats
Sinus bradycardia with marked sinus arrhythmia:
- May be normal in athletes or during sleep
- Can be pathological in setting of ischemia or conduction system disease
- Distinguish from sinoatrial exit block which may require different management 1
Right bundle branch block with anterior ischemia:
- RBBB may mask or alter the typical ST-segment elevation pattern of anterior STEMI
- Lower threshold for coronary angiography in patients with chest pain and new RBBB 4
Left atrial enlargement:
- May be an early sign of hypertensive heart disease even before left ventricular hypertrophy develops 5
- Associated with increased risk of atrial fibrillation and thromboembolic events
Combined conduction abnormalities:
- The presence of RBBB with other conduction abnormalities increases risk of developing complete heart block
- Consider prophylactic temporary pacing in acute settings, especially with anterior ischemia 1
